Trick training is far more than just teaching a dog to sit up or shake hands, you’ll learn skills and behaviors that will help greatly in other sports like obedience, rally, agility, etc. Tricks are a great confidence builder for shy dogs, and a wonderful outlet for those high-energy breeds as well!   In this class, you can build on your basic training skills by teaching your dog a variety of fun and practical behaviors.  Trick Title test is included with the class.
